#34b388 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#34b388 is composed of 20.4% red, 70.2%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 24%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 159.7 degrees, a saturation of 55% and a lightness of 45.3%. #34b388 color hex could be obtained by blending #68ffff with #006711.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

#34b388 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#34b388 has RGB values of R:52, G:179,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0, Y:0.24,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 3453832.

Shades and Tints of #34b388
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030c09 is the darkest color, while #fcf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#34b388
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#727574 is the less saturated color, while #08df96 is the most saturated one.
